How much do live in operations research eng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 1, 2026, the average yearly pay for live in operations research engineer in San Jose, CA is $99,653.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$81,500.00 and $110,200.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

Description
With the explosive growth of Apple products we are creating new opportunities for individuals to work on the most exciting new technologies at Apple. We are seeking a machine learning/operations research engineer to apply advanced mathematical modeling, statistical analysis, and optimization algorithms to solve complex manufacturing challenges. Machine learning/operations research engineers on our team directly impact our factory throughput, supply chain strategies, and cost-reduction initiatives by transforming raw operational data into actionable, data-driven decisions.
Minimum Qualifications
Master's degree or PhD in Operations Research, Industrial Engineering, Management Science, Applied Mathematics, or related field.
Proficiency with solvers and modeling languages such as Gurobi, CPLEX, CP-SAT, Pyomo, and GAMS.
Hands-on experience with simulation platforms like Arena, FlexSim, SimPy, and AnyLogic.
Experience with machine learning platforms such as PyTorch and Scikit-learn.
Excellent communication and presentation skills; ability to explain complex statistical and mathematical theories to non-technical stakeholders in simple, universal language.
Preferred Qualifications
Proven experience in GenAI application building with agents and agentic workflows. Experience with LLM and LMM development and fine-tuning is a major plus.
Proficiency in using cutting-edge GenAI tools, i.e. Claude Code, Roo Code, etc.
Familiarity with distributed computing, cloud infrastructure, and orchestration tools, such as Kubernetes, Apache Airflow (DAG), Docker, Conductor, Ray for LLM training and inference at scale is a plus.
